Judge to Saudi Arabia: Produce top officials, Royals for depositions about 9/11
Sep 11, 2020 05:32 am | Dan Christensen

By Dan Christensen
FloridaBulldog.org
In a milestone decision, a federal judge has ordered the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ia to produce key Saudi ministers, members of the Royal Family and others to answer questions under oath about Saudi support for the 9/11 hijackers inside the U.S.
